Definition and Explanation
Etiolation occurs when houseplants are exposed to inadequate light conditions, causing them to stretch and weaken. This happens because plants have adapted to grow towards the sun’s rays for photosynthesis. Without sufficient light, they assume it’s coming from above and reach upwards, resulting in leggy growth and weak stems.
This can be caused by a variety of factors, including placing plants too far away from windows or using sheer curtains that filter out beneficial sunlight. Overwatering and poor soil quality can also contribute to etiolation as these conditions limit the plant’s ability to absorb necessary nutrients.
Etiolation not only affects a plant’s appearance but also its overall health. Weak stems are more prone to breaking, making them vulnerable to pests and diseases. This can lead to further decline in the plant’s condition if left unchecked. To prevent etiolation, ensure your houseplants receive sufficient light by placing them near south-facing windows or using grow lights to supplement natural light.

Insufficient Light
When it comes to houseplants, one of the most common causes of etiolation is insufficient light. Etiolation occurs when a plant grows towards the light source due to inadequate illumination, resulting in long and leggy stems. If you’re noticing that your houseplant’s growth habits have become stretched out or if its leaves are becoming smaller than usual, it may be a sign that it’s not receiving enough light.
A telltale sign of etiolation caused by insufficient light is the presence of weak and spindly growth. This can be especially noticeable in plants like ferns and peace lilies that typically have a more compact growth habit. If you’re growing these types of plants indoors, make sure to provide them with bright, indirect light or consider moving them to a sunnier location.

Lighting Strategies
To prevent etiolation in houseplants, providing the right amount of light is crucial. Most houseplants prefer bright, indirect light but can suffer from too little or too much direct sunlight. Placing plants near an east- or west-facing window provides a gentle, consistent light source. If you don’t have access to natural light, consider using supplemental lighting options.
LED grow lights are energy-efficient and produce minimal heat, making them an excellent choice for indoor growing. When choosing a grow light, consider the color temperature (measured in Kelvin): lower temperatures (around 2700-3000K) promote leaf growth, while higher temperatures (5000-6500K) enhance flowering.
When using supplemental lighting, ensure you’re not overdoing it – most plants require around 12-14 hours of light per day. Place the grow lights at a safe distance to avoid burning your plant’s leaves. For example, a general rule of thumb is to position LED lights 6-8 inches above the foliage. Monitor your plant’s response and adjust the lighting schedule as needed. This will help you strike the perfect balance between preventing etiolation and promoting healthy growth.
Watering Best Practices
Proper watering techniques are crucial to preventing etiolation in houseplants. One of the most common mistakes plant owners make is overwatering, which can lead to weak and spindly growth. To avoid this, it’s essential to check the moisture levels in the soil regularly.
Before watering your plant, stick your finger into the soil up to the first knuckle. If the soil feels dry, it’s time to water. However, if it still feels damp or wet, wait another day or two before checking again. This will help you avoid overwatering and ensure that your plant is receiving just the right amount of moisture.
As a general rule, allow the top 1-2 inches of soil to dry out between waterings. Be mindful of the season, too – in the summer months, plants tend to need more frequent watering due to warmer temperatures and humidity. In contrast, during the winter months when the air is drier, you may need to reduce the frequency of watering.
By paying attention to your plant’s specific needs and adjusting your watering schedule accordingly, you can prevent etiolation and keep your houseplants strong and healthy.
Fertilization and Pruning
When it comes to preventing etiolation in houseplants, fertilization and pruning are two essential practices that play a crucial role. Regular fertilization provides the necessary nutrients for healthy growth, which helps prevent weak and spindly stems from forming. Choose a balanced fertilizer that contains nitrogen, phosphorus, and potassium (NPK), and apply it as directed by the manufacturer.
Pruning is another critical step in preventing etiolation. It involves removing any leggy or weak growth to encourage bushy development and promote healthy branching. Remove any dead or damaged leaves or stems, and cut back overgrown tips to about one-third of their length. This will help your plant redirect its energy towards producing new growth.
Make pruning a regular part of your houseplant care routine, ideally every 1-2 months during the growing season. This will keep your plants looking their best while preventing etiolation.
